Azar comes from the Persian for 'fire,' also the ninth month of the Iranian calendar. It reads warm and elemental — rare in the U.S., cherished in Persian tradition (said 'ah-ZAR').
In the U.S. it appears only rarely, more familiar among Iranian families. Rare, warm, and rooted.
